Richard Quinn in the 2009 NFL Draft
Richard Quinn is a Tight end out of North Carolina selected No. 64 overall by the Denver Broncos in the 2009 NFL Draft. 30 regular-season games North Carolina has produced 154 NFL draft picks since 1980.
